ROMERO ESQUILIANO, Gabriela; MENDEZ RAMIREZ, Ignacio; TELLO VALDES, Armando  y  TORNER AGUILAR, Carlos A.. Neurological damage due to perinatal isquemia. Arch. Neurocien. (Mex., D.F.) [online]. 2004, vol.9, n.3, pp.143-150. ISSN 1028-5938.

This work review the events related to the presence of hypoxic and ischemic disorders in the perinatal period, such as: the condition at birth, the birth weight, the maturational stage of the central nervous system (SNC), the extension and duration of the injury, the presence of accompany iIInesses, neuroinfection, malnutrition, poor environmental stimulation, metabolic derangements, toxic alterations, among other. These are factors that may converge constituting combinations of risks that may induces the presence and severity of the subsequent neurological damage. With this perspective, the secondary neurological damage to the hypoxic­ischemic is clarified as a process that can derive in the manifestation of neurological sequels, such as, cerebral paralysis, mental deficiency, auditory or visual sensorial alterations, and seizures, among other.
